This crime novel introduces Catherine Berlin, a civilian investigator grappling with a heroin addiction. On a cold February morning, she discovers the body of her informant, 'Juliet Bravo', in the Thames. The death appears linked to loan shark Archie Doyle, but Berlin soon finds herself implicated. As bigger threats emerge, she must navigate her own unorthodox methods and a complex investigation.
